4.5. Release Workflow

In Motadata, a Release passes through a series of processes which we call the Release Workflow. The processes have been grouped into five stages, and each stage has its own conditions.

The five above mentioned stages are:

  • Submission: At this stage, the validity of the release is checked. If it is a valid release then the assigned Technician moves the Release to the next stage of Planning

  • Planning Stage: At this stage, the stakeholders decide how to implement the Release. This is also a knowledge and information gathering stage.

  • Approval Stage: If the Release requires cross departmental approvals, then at this stage such approvals are sought. The Approval process is triggered here. On success, the Release moves forward to the Deployment Stage.

    Note

    A single Release can have multiple Approvals.

  • Deployment Stage: Planning is executed with the help of a Deployer in this stage.

  • Evaluate and Close: The deployment of the Release is audited by the Release Reviewer for any discrepancies. This is the last stage where the release is marked as Closed if there are no discrepancies.
